Important skills and playstyle

  • Dark Plasma is an AoE-style official skill that damages around the character over time.
  • Ice Break is a water-style attack skill.
  • Death Fire attacks a front sector quickly.
  • Ice Blast and Bursting Flare are Ruud-shop style skills on official guides.

How to test the build

Use the same map or duel target before and after stat or gear changes. If kills become faster and deaths do not increase, the change is good. If damage rises but you die more, the build may be worse in real gameplay.

Deep Build Context

A MU Online build is not only stats. A real build is stats plus skills, gear, wings, buffs, pets, sockets, Harmony options, Master Skill Tree, server balance, and the content you play. That is why two players with the same class can feel completely different.

For younger or new players, the safest rule is simple: build PvM first unless your guild is carrying you. A character that can farm jewels, Ruud, boxes, and event rewards will become stronger every day. A pure PvP character with no farming power often becomes expensive and frustrating.

How to improve the build over time

Change one thing at a time. If you change stats, weapon, wings, and skills together, you will not know what improved your character. Test with the same monster spot, same boss, or same duel partner. This simple habit separates good players from players who only copy screenshots.

  • Use PvM gear to earn resources before expensive PvP gear.
  • Learn your main skill range so MU Helper does not drag you out of spot.
  • Check attack speed breakpoints on your server if players discuss them.
  • Use party buffs when testing hard maps because real play is often party-based.
  • After every major gear change, recheck your stats and survivability.
